Output c3881727516960f38a7e196df99a688e3dab3715edb9876c3a598668d47689c4:3

value
1395976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d85e8230a2dc5539e1b54c1f1238a1a11d9af8c OP_EQUAL
address
3EbKcbf7F6o7vviVnUStcCHXHkxwcCNCfE
transaction
c3881727516960f38a7e196df99a688e3dab3715edb9876c3a598668d47689c4
spent
true